‘Suspicious’ death of man in Dartmouth under investigation

Published: 

Police are investigating the death of a man who suffered gunshot wounds in Dartmouth, N.S., early Sunday morning.

Police say they are investigating the suspicious death of a man in Dartmouth, N.S., early Sunday morning.

Halifax Regional Police responded to multiple reports of gunshots in the Lahey Road and Clarence Street area just before 3 a.m.

Police say they found two people with gunshot wounds at the scene.

A man and a woman were taken to hospital where the man succumbed to his injuries. The woman’s injuries are not believed to be life-threatening.

Police say officers will be at the scene as their investigation continues.

The Nova Scotia Medical Examiner Service is conducting an autopsy on the man. Police say they will provide further updates once they are available.
